Transaction

a112583270b931ceaaacc33fd4fa90fe38fb5e8ead6947af784d5c22960f493b

Summary

In Block221852
TimeSun, 11 Jun 2023 05:29:00 UTC
Total Input679.11604818 Nebula
Total Output734.11604818 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
473810 Confirmations734.11604818 Nebula
Raw Transaction